The bracket​ comprises eight competitors, chosen based on their performance during⁤ the initial half of the season,⁢ who will engage in​ a single-elimination tournament format. The key components include:

  • Round ⁣1: ​Four matchups take​ place with winners advancing to semifinals.
  • Semi-finals: Round⁣ 1‍ victors compete for a chance in the final showdown.
  • Finale: The‍ top two contenders ⁤battle⁣ it‍ out for both title and⁤ cash rewards.
